Exercice 1
Ecrire un programme python permettant de créer une base de donnée sqlite nommée school, et une table SQLite au sein de la base de donnée nommée students ayant pour attributs : Id (INTEGER autoincrement , primary key), name (du type text) , email( text) , phone( INTEGER) , section ( text).
Solution
1 2 3 4 5 6 7 8 9 10 11 12 13 14 |
# coding: utf-8 import sqlite3 conn = sqlite3.connect('school.db') # Création d'un cursor cur = conn.cursor() # Création de la requete req = "CREATE TABLE students(id INTEGER PRIMARY KEY AUTOINCREMENT, name TEXT NOT NULL, email TEXT NOT NULL , phone INTEGER not null, section TEXT NOT NULL)" # Exécution de la requete cur.execute(req) # Envoyer la requete conn.commit() # Fermer la connexion conn.close |
Younes Derfoufi
CRMEF OUJDA
1 thought on “Solution Exercice1: algorithme Python permettant de créer une base de donnée et une table SQLite”